Legal Considerations: The 16-Inch Rule and SBRs
Under U.S. NFA (National Firearms Act) federal law, in order for a rifle to remain unregulated, it must feature a barrel length of at least 16 inches (From chamber to the muzzle). Anything below that threshold falls into the realm of short-barrel rifles (SBRs), which require a cumbersome federal registration process and a hefty $200 tax stamp. Additionally, some states have restrictions on SBRs, complicating matters for firearm owners.

However, an innovative alternative to both the 16 inch barrel and SBR dilemma has emerged in the form of the AR pistol market, which allows for the attachment of a brace instead of a traditional stock.
While this alternative opens up new possibilities, the focus of this article is on the decision between pinning and welding a muzzle device or going with a 16 inch barrel for those who prefer a more traditional rifle setup.
This is why the 14.5 inch barrel plus the length of the muzzle device (at least 1.5") is a way to get to the legal 16 inch requirement. There are also other configuration with 13.7 inch barrel with pinned and welded muzzle, if the muzzle device is long enough.
Pinning and Welding vs. 16-Inch Barrel: Exploring the Options
Pinning and Welding
Pinning and welding is a technique that has gained traction among firearm enthusiasts seeking to achieve the desired 16-inch barrel length without compromising maneuverability. This method involves permanently attaching a muzzle device, such as a brake or compensator, to a shorter barrel.

The primary advantage of pinning and welding lies in the creation of a compact, lightweight rifle that meets the 16-inch requirement. This is particularly attractive to those who value mobility and want to avoid the complexities associated with registering an SBR. This method offers a practical compromise that provides the shortest legal length without the hassle of additional paperwork.
However, there are trade-offs to consider. When you pin and weld a muzzle device, you're essentially committing to the chosen configuration. The muzzle device, gas block, and handguard all become fixed components that cannot be easily replaced or modified without specialized tools and expertise.
This limitation might be acceptable for those who have a clear preference, but it restricts the ability to customize the rifle's components.
The 16-Inch Barrel: Freedom and Flexibility
On the other side of the spectrum, we have the option of going with a 16 inch barrel and attaching a muzzle device of your choice. This actually end up being about 17.5 or 18 inches total. This approach offers unparalleled flexibility when it comes to personalizing your firearm setup. You can easily swap out muzzle devices, gas blocks, and handguards to suit your preferences and shooting style.

The main advantage of this approach is the freedom to adapt and modify your rifle as you see fit. Whether you're experimenting with different accessories, upgrading components, or simply tailoring the rifle to your evolving needs, the 16-inch barrel configuration provides the canvas for continuous customization.
While the overall length of the rifle may be slightly longer due to the attachment of the muzzle device, this difference of around an inch might not be significant for many shooters. The added flexibility and adaptability often outweigh the minor increase in length.

Making the Decision: Factors to Consider
When it comes down to choosing between pinning and welding a muzzle device or sticking with a 16-inch barrel, several factors come into play. Here's a quick rundown of key considerations:
- Maneuverability: If mobility and ease of movement are critical, pinning and welding can provide a compact rifle while adhering to legal requirements.
- Customization: Opting for a 16-inch barrel allows you to personalize your firearm's components to suit your shooting preferences, without being locked into a specific configuration.
- Ease of Modification: Pinned and welded setups limit your ability to modify components without specialized tools and expertise. With a 16-inch barrel, you retain the freedom to make changes as needed.
- Regulatory Concerns: Pinning and welding bypasses the need for SBR registration and the associated paperwork. If avoiding the hassle of legal paperwork is a priority, this might be the route for you.
